Clay County is located in the state of Tennessee, with a total population of 7615. The land area spans approximately 612.62631 square miles, contributing to its total area of 671.697525 square miles.

Clay County, Tennessee Population Demographics

As of the last census, Clay County has a total population of 7615, out of which 3735 are Male while 3880 are female.

You can check the total population for every year in the below table:

Year Population
2010 7844
2011 7741
2012 7702
2013 7688
2014 7620
2015 7663
2016 7654
2017 7663
2018 7677
2019 7615
